.editorial-hero{position:relative;width:100%;min-height:78vh;overflow:hidden;background:#0a0908;color:#fff}@media(max-width:768px){.editorial-hero{min-height:70vh}}.editorial-hero__media{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#0a0908;background-size:cover;background-repeat:no-repeat;background-position:var(--editorial-hero-focal-x, 50%) var(--editorial-hero-focal-y, 50%)}.editorial-hero__media--placeholder{background:linear-gradient(135deg,#1a1816,#0a0908)}.editorial-hero__overlay{position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,var(--editorial-hero-overlay, .25));pointer-events:none}.editorial-hero--align-left .editorial-hero__overlay{background:linear-gradient(to right,#000000a6,#00000080,#0003 60%,#0000 88%),rgba(0,0,0,var(--editorial-hero-overlay, 0))}.editorial-hero--align-center .editorial-hero__overlay{background:radial-gradient(ellipse at center,#0000008c,#0000004d 50%,#00000014 85%),rgba(0,0,0,var(--editorial-hero-overlay, 0))}.editorial-hero__content{position:relative;z-index:1;max-width:1280px;margin:0 auto;padding:14vh 6vw;display:flex;flex-direction:column;align-items:flex-start;gap:24px;min-height:78vh;justify-content:center}.editorial-hero--align-left .editorial-hero__content{margin:0;padding-left:clamp(24px,5vw,80px);max-width:min(640px,56vw)}@media(max-width:768px){.editorial-hero__content{padding:12vh 7vw;min-height:70vh;gap:18px}}.editorial-hero--align-center .editorial-hero__content{align-items:center;text-align:center}.editorial-hero h1.editorial-hero__headline{margin:0;font-family:Cormorant Garamond,EB Garamond,Garamond,Georgia,serif;font-weight:300;font-size:clamp(2.25rem,4.6vw,4.5rem);line-height:1.05;letter-spacing:-.005em;max-width:22ch;text-wrap:balance;text-transform:none;color:#fff;text-shadow:0 2px 18px rgba(0,0,0,.55)}.editorial-hero--align-center .editorial-hero__headline{margin-inline:auto}.editorial-hero p.editorial-hero__subhead{margin:0;font-family:Cormorant Garamond,EB Garamond,Garamond,Georgia,serif;font-weight:400;font-size:clamp(1.1rem,1.5vw,1.4rem);line-height:1.5;max-width:48ch;opacity:.92;font-style:italic;color:#fff;text-transform:none;letter-spacing:0;text-shadow:0 1px 12px rgba(0,0,0,.6)}.editorial-hero p.editorial-hero__eyebrow{margin:0;font-family:inherit;font-size:13px;font-weight:500;letter-spacing:.22em;text-transform:uppercase;opacity:.9;color:#fff;line-height:1;text-shadow:0 1px 8px rgba(0,0,0,.6)}.editorial-hero__cta{display:inline-flex;align-items:center;gap:8px;padding:14px 28px;margin-top:8px;border:1px solid rgba(255,255,255,.6);background:transparent;color:#fff;text-decoration:none;font-size:13px;font-weight:500;letter-spacing:.18em;text-transform:uppercase;transition:background-color .2s ease,border-color .2s ease,color .2s ease}.editorial-hero__cta:hover,.editorial-hero__cta:focus-visible{background:#fff;color:#0a0908;border-color:#fff;outline:none}.editorial-hero__cta:after{content:"\2192";font-family:inherit;font-weight:400;letter-spacing:0;transition:transform .2s ease}.editorial-hero__cta:hover:after,.editorial-hero__cta:focus-visible:after{transform:translate(3px)}
/*# sourceMappingURL=/cdn/shop/t/21/assets/editorial-hero.css.map */
